From the bestselling author of Chernobyl comes a sweeping history of the geopolitics behind the nuclear arms race, from the first atomic bomb to today.
On July 16, 1945, the Nuclear Age began with the explosion of the first atomic bomb and J. Robert Oppenheimer's words: ‘Now I am become Death, the Destroyer of Worlds.’ While the threat of mutually assured destruction kept a lid on a simmering and tense geopolitical landscape, events like the Chernobyl disaster and near-misses like the Cuban Missile Crisis showed that total destruction was always just one malfunction, mistake, or miscommunication away.
Now, as governments re-arm their nuclear arsenals, treaties designed to limit the acquisition and use of nuclear weapons are falling apart, and nuclear weapons are increasingly within reach of non-state actors, we are on the verge of a renaissance in the nuclear industry.
In The Nuclear Age, acclaimed historian Serhii Plokhy presents an intricate picture of a world governed by fear. From the first artificial splitting of the atom in 1917 and the race to create the first atomic bomb during World War II, through the tense arms race of the Cold War, to imperialism, neo-colonial motivations, and wars being fought today, the threat posed by nuclear weapons remains as relevant as ever.
As he examines the motivations of key players, Plokhy confronts the crucial question of our time: what can we learn from the first nuclear arms race that can help us prevent another one?
